Course Content

• Understanding Investor Behavior and Cognitive Biases
• Market Sentiment Analysis and its Impact on Stock Prices
• Behavioral Finance: Theories and Applications in Stock Market
• Risk Perception, Tolerance, and Decision-Making in Investing
• Emotional Intelligence and its Role in Trading Success
• Herding Behavior and its Consequences in Stock Markets
• Identifying and Managing Trading Psychology Pitfalls
• The Psychology of Market Bubbles and Crashes
• Stock Market Psychology and Investor Confidence
• Algorithmic Trading and Behavioral Finance: Integration and Implications

Career path

Career Role (Stock Market Psychology & Behavior) Description
Financial Psychologist Applies psychological principles to understand investor behavior and market trends, advising on investment strategies. High demand for expertise in UK financial markets.
Behavioral Finance Analyst Analyzes market data through a behavioral lens, identifying biases and predicting market movements. Strong analytical and behavioral finance skills needed.
Investment Consultant (Behavioral Focus) Advises clients on investment decisions, considering their psychological profiles and market sentiment. Client relationship management and market psychology knowledge crucial.
Market Research Analyst (Behavioral Economics) Conducts research on investor behavior and market dynamics, providing insights to improve investment strategies. Data analysis and behavioral economics understanding essential.
